County and circuit courts have online search portals that allow the public to access court case records. Depending on the court, the information is free of charge to anyone who accesses the system. Some courts allow users to print the information from the online portal, while others require users to request court documents for a fee.

Most online search portals for court documents are known as Public Case Access portals that are managed by Odyssey. Odyssey is a court case management system that courts use to perform court administration functions online.

What is Public Case Access?

Public Case Access is the online court management software provided by Tyler Technologies. This software allows courts to streamline their administration process using an online portal and allowing various levels of access to users. The levels are based on public access, attorney access, and court administration access.

Using this online search portal allows users to perform the following functions:

  • Perform online court case searches
  • Attach court documents and notes
  • File court cases
  • Enter court events and hearings
  • Perform court administration duties
  • View and access the Clerk of Court’s Register of Actions for court cases
  • Locate, view, and print forms needed for court cases
  • Pay court fines and calculate court costs and fees

This software has an option for court administrators to utilize the virtual court function. This function provides remote hearings for courts that opt-in to this service.

How It Works

Depending on the login that the user selects the way the software works is by allowing users to perform functions related to the type of login that the user accesses. Here is a summary of what can be found when accessing each login:

Attorney login- The attorney login is designed for state and district attorneys, trial lawyers, and public defenders. Access at this level allows individuals to generate documents, perform court case searches, access the register of actions, and update court cases.

Public user- As a public user, you have access to court cases, electronic filing of court documents, and court information.

Court administrator- This access is only given to court clerks and their staff. It allows the individual to maintain and manage court cases filed in their court.

Who Can Use Case Access?

Anyone can access the public case access portal. There are separate logins depending on the type of user access the program. The separate logins provide access to different interfaces supported by the system.

How to Find Public Case Access

To find out if your county court’s online court case search portal is administered by Odyssey, you will need to go to the court’s website or contact the court. If the online search portal is supported by Odyssey, you will be directed to the court case search interface when you click on the “search court case records” link.

About Public Case Access

This program is part of Odyssey which is part of Tyler Technologies. They are based out of Plano, TX, and provide services for different areas of government. The Courts and Justice system that is used by courts nationwide is part of the case management system interface that is offered by the company.
